Calculating Your Bonus

Understanding the math behind a sign-up bonus helps you set realistic expectations. Most welcome offers follow the structure: (deposit amount × match percentage) = bonus amount. For example, a “100% match up to €200” means if you deposit €100, you receive a €100 bonus, giving you a total balance of €200.

The next critical number is the wagering requirement (WR). This is typically expressed as a multiplier of the bonus amount. WR = bonus amount × wagering multiplier. Using a common 35× requirement on the bonus: WR = €100 × 35 = €3,500. You must wager €3,500 before any winnings from the bonus become withdrawable.

Now factor in game contribution. Slots usually contribute 100% toward wagering, while table games like blackjack may contribute only 10%. If you play a game with a 10% contribution, each €10 bet only counts €1 toward the WR. The formula for effective wagering progress is: effective progress = bet amount × contribution percentage.

To estimate your expected loss while completing wagering, multiply WR by the house edge of the games you play. If you stick to slots with a 4% house edge, expected loss = €3,500 × 0.04 = €140. That leaves you with an expected final balance of €200 (initial deposit + bonus) – €140 = €60. This means even if you play perfectly, the average outcome is a €60 profit, but variance can swing it wildly.

Payment Methods

Spinbit supports a range of deposit and withdrawal options. The table below shows common methods, minimum deposit amounts, processing times, and typical fees. Always double‑check the exact limits in your account’s cashier section.

Payment MethodMin DepositProcessing Time (Deposit)Processing Time (Withdrawal)Fees
Visa/Mastercard€10Instant1–3 business daysFree (deposit), may incur bank fee
Skrill€10InstantUp to 24 hoursFree
Neteller€10InstantUp to 24 hoursFree
Paysafecard€10InstantNot available for withdrawalsFree
Bank Transfer€201–3 business days3–7 business daysMay apply

Important: Withdrawals are usually processed back to the same method you used for deposit. If that method does not support withdrawals (e.g., Paysafecard), you will need to choose an alternative like Skrill or bank transfer.

Worth Knowing

To maximise your bankroll, focus on games with the highest theoretical return to player (RTP). Video slots generally have an RTP between 96% and 97.5%. Classic blackjack with standard rules can reach 99.5% or higher if you use basic strategy. European roulette has an RTP of 97.3%. Avoid games like keno (RTP often below 90%) and certain branded “house‑edge” slots that fall below 95%. Always check the game’s paytable or information screen for its stated RTP – this percentage is theoretical over millions of spins and does not guarantee short‑term results.
